php怎么弄导航栏

fiy 其他 132

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    PHP导航栏的实现方法有多种,下面介绍几种常见的方法:

    1. 使用HTML和CSS实现导航栏:
    – 在HTML中创建一个导航栏的容器,可以使用`

      `和`

    • `标签来创建一个无序列表。
      – 使用CSS设置导航栏容器的样式,包括背景颜色、字体样式、内外边距等。
      – 使用CSS设置导航栏中每个菜单项的样式,包括字体样式、鼠标悬停效果等。

      2. 使用Bootstrap框架实现导航栏:
      – 引入Bootstrap的CSS和JavaScript库。
      – 在HTML中使用Bootstrap提供的导航栏组件,例如`

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    在PHP中创建导航栏有多种方法和技术可供选择。以下是五种常用的方法,可以帮助你创建一个漂亮且功能强大的导航栏。

    1. 使用HTML和CSS:最简单的方法是使用HTML和CSS来创建导航栏。首先,使用HTML创建导航栏的结构,例如使用无序列表(

      )和列表项(

    • )来表示导航栏的各个链接。然后,使用CSS样式来设置导航栏的外观,例如背景颜色、字体样式和尺寸等。这种方法适用于简单的导航栏,但在处理动态内容和复杂的导航逻辑时可能不够灵活。

      2. 使用PHP包含文件:使用PHP的包含文件功能可以更方便地创建和管理导航栏。首先,创建一个PHP文件,其中包含导航栏的HTML结构。然后,在每个页面的适当位置使用PHP的包含语句(include)将导航栏文件包含进来。这样,你只需在一个地方修改导航栏的内容或样式,就能在所有页面上实时更新。

      3. 使用PHP循环:如果你的导航栏需要动态生成,例如从数据库或文件中获取链接列表,可以使用PHP的循环结构来实现。首先,获取链接列表的数据,并使用PHP的循环语句(例如foreach)遍历数据。在循环中,使用HTML和PHP的输出语句(echo)来生成导航栏的每个链接。这种方法适用于需求较复杂的导航栏,但需要一定的PHP编程知识。

      4. 使用CSS框架:如果你希望快速创建一个具有响应式设计的导航栏,可以使用一些流行的CSS框架,如Bootstrap或Foundation。这些框架提供了许多预定义的CSS类和样式,可以帮助你轻松地创建导航栏,而无需编写太多的代码。你只需按照框架的文档说明,将其提供的CSS和HTML代码集成到你的页面中即可。

      5. 使用JavaScript库:如果你的导航栏需要一些复杂的交互效果,例如下拉菜单、动画效果或响应式布局,可以考虑使用一些强大的JavaScript库,如jQuery或React。这些库提供了丰富的功能和可重用的组件,可以帮助你实现各种复杂的导航栏需求。你可以通过引入相应的库文件,并按照库的文档说明使用其提供的API来创建和定制导航栏。

      总结起来,创建导航栏的方法有很多种,选择合适的方法取决于你的需求和技术水平。无论你选择哪种方法,都应该注重导航栏的设计和用户体验,确保它在你的网站中起到良好的导航和导航的作用。

    2年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要创建一个导航栏,可以使用PHP编写代码实现。下面是一个基本的导航栏的制作方法和操作流程。

    1. 创建HTML结构
    首先,我们需要在HTML中创建导航栏的基本结构。可以使用无序列表(ul)和列表项(li)来创建导航栏的各个链接。例如:

    “`html

    “`

    2. 使用PHP生成导航栏
    接下来,我们需要使用PHP动态生成导航栏。可以使用循环语句和数组来生成导航栏的链接。例如:

    “`php
    “#”,
    “关于我们” => “#”,
    “产品展示” => “#”,
    “联系我们” => “#”
    );

    echo “

    “;
    ?>
    “`

    3. 添加样式
    为了使导航栏更加美观,我们可以为导航栏添加一些样式。可以使用CSS为导航栏添加样式,例如设置背景颜色、字体、边框等。可以在HTML中添加样式标签,或者将样式代码放在单独的CSS文件中。例如:

    “`html

    “`

    4. 动态选中当前页面
    如果我们希望在导航栏中自动选中当前页面的链接,可以根据当前页面的URL与导航栏链接的URL进行对比,并在匹配时添加一个active类。例如:

    “`php
    “#”,
    “关于我们” => “#”,
    “产品展示” => “#”,
    “联系我们” => “#”
    );

    $current_page = $_SERVER[‘REQUEST_URI’];

    echo “

    “;
    ?>
    “`

    在CSS中,可以定义一个.active类来添加样式,以区分当前选中的链接。

    以上就是使用PHP创建导航栏的基本方法和操作流程。通过动态生成导航栏,我们可以轻松地在网站中管理和维护导航链接,并提升用户的体验。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部